Read this first

Put your Geometry Dash username in the Ko-fi message

VIP is added by hand: an admin takes the username from your donation message and puts it on the list. Ko-fi only passes along the name on the payment account, which usually has nothing to do with your GD profile — so without your username written in the message, there is nobody to give VIP to.

What you get

VIP on your account

What lands on your account once an admin adds you to the list.

Animated profile

Set an animated GIF as your profile picture and your profile background. Everyone else is limited to a still image — GIF uploads are restricted to VIPs, moderators and admins.

Skip the queue

Your profile picture and background go live the moment you upload them. For everyone else both sit in the verification queue until a moderator gets to them.

VIP badge

Your name carries a VIP badge in comments and on your profile, next to where moderators and admins show theirs.

Granted by hand

An admin adds your username to the VIP list after the donation lands, so it is not instant. If a day goes by and nothing changed, ask in the Discord.

Where it goes

What you are paying for

No mystery budget — it is three things.

Bandwidth

Thumbnails are images, and they are downloaded every time somebody browses levels. This is the bill that scales with the player count, and it is the biggest one.

Storage

Every thumbnail ever approved stays available, including the GIFs and the video ones, which are far heavier than a still.

Time

Writing the mod, running the server and reviewing what gets submitted. The moderators do that part for free.
